Capital Structure
The composition of a firm's financing through a mix of debt, equity, and other financial instruments, affecting its risk and valuation.
Dividend Payout Ratios
The fraction of earnings paid to shareholders in dividends, usually expressed as a percentage.
Pretax Cost of Debt
The rate of interest a company pays on its borrowings before tax adjustments, often used in calculating the cost of capital for a company.
Retained Earnings
Profits that a company has kept or retained rather than paid out as dividends.
